    Hey me again testing the 2.2 version.
    Files that belong to enb files and do not get cleared by your application:
    d3d9injFX.dll
    dxgi.fx
    dxgi.dll
    Awesome work
    1. tenmilliondead
      tenmilliondead
      • premium
      • 12 kudos
      Well, the dxgi files aren't even for skyrim, they are sweetFX files for dx10 applications, but many enb profile creators add them in because they don't know, I'll add something for it. I'll add support for fxaa. (the other file you mentioned)
